I have successfully connected B2901A, but an error was reported for configure source vi. The reason for the error is Instrument reports:-113,"Undefined header"+0,"No error".But other vi(such as Initialize vi and Configure Output vi) do not report errors.How can I solve this problem?
11-21-2022 09:43 AM
Far more details are needed to help you! Those include..
- explain what you are trying to accomplish with the SMU. (Ex. A linear voltage sweep, measuring current? Pulsed current? List sweep? etc..)
- post the code you use, with the settings you use saved as default values.
- What version of OS, LabVIEW?
- How is the instrument connected? NI-GPIB-HS+, other USB-GPIB, LAN, USB?
- Are you running Keysight software at the same time? (Don't!)
- What happens if you watch the Hightligth Execution of "Configure Source.vi"? What SCPI commands cause the error. Post a screen capture of that.
